Edit: Make that 50 places. Found more inactive and dead links.
This shouldn't be considered to be a comprehensive list, but I'm sure it'll be useful for some of us. I merely went through the original ~366 links on http://submit.co and did some spring cleaning. I started by removing all the dead links, inactive websites, spam sites, and then decided to take it a step further and only keep websites related to Android gaming / applications. Derived from: https://www.producthunt.com/tech...
Stickerlight